Understanding CRS Score in 2026
The CRS takes into consideration the most important aspects in the form of age, education, language abilities, and experience in choosing the candidate. The year 2026 brings an increased focus on targeted invitations and relevant skills for Canada. Although category draws present an advantage for certain occupations, high scores are nevertheless essential in ensuring competitiveness among the applicants in the Express Entry pool.

Language Score Improvement Strategy
Language proficiency is still one of the best ways for you to increase your CRS score. You can greatly enhance your chances by scoring high marks on standardized tests such as the IELTS. For many people, working on improving their language skills will allow them to gain quite a few points in a relatively short period of time.
Role of Work Experience in CRS
Professional experience from anywhere in the world, including Canada, is an essential aspect that will enhance your profile. The more experience you gain as a skilled worker, the higher your CRS score. However, experience acquired in Canada is valued more than foreign experience and may confer extra benefits in targeted draws.

Impact of Provincial Nominee Programs
Provincial Nominee Program (PNP) is one of the most effective ways through which immigrants can get permanent residency. Being nominated by a province will give you additional points that make your file almost sure of being invited during future draws. Therefore, the Provincial Nominee Program should be seriously considered by anyone who wishes to migrate to Canada.

Benefits of a Valid Job Offer
Canadian work offers will greatly increase your chances for success in the selection process. The points obtained through the CRS will be augmented, as well as prove your capability to successfully adapt to the labour market in Canada. Companies looking to hire workers with specific skills offer many such opportunities.
Spouse Factors and Profile Optimization
When applying for a visa with a spouse, you may boost your score through enhancing your spouse’s profile. Issues such as linguistic ability and education levels of the spouse will help improve your chances. Selecting an appropriate lead applicant is another way of improving your score.
Targeting In-Demand Occupations
As of 2026, Canada still favours immigrants who belong to sectors that are greatly needed, including health care, tech, and trades. The advantage of ensuring that your background fits these sectors is that even if you have a lower CRS score, you will still qualify as an immigrant if your profile fits into any sector category draw.
Keeping Your Profile Updated
Keeping an up-to-date profile on the Express Entry system is important to increase your odds of success. Any accomplishments you have, whether they are higher language proficiency levels or more job experience, need to be added to your profile as soon as possible.
